Document Description
LADWP will install a secondary LADWP-owned flow meter along the existing MWD LA-35 service connection to ensure the accuracy in meter reading and billing of supply data on its largest and most commonly used connection with Metropolitan Water District. The MWD LA-35 New Flow Meter Project will improve the accuracy and reliability of water supply volume, which has the largest impact on the accuracy of annual water loss audit.

Reasons for Exemption
Class 1 consists of the operation, repair, maintenance, permitting, leasing, licensing, or minor alteration of existing public or private structures, facilities, mechanical equipment, or topographical features, involving negligible or no expansion of use beyond that existing at the time of the lead agency’s determination. Class 3 consists of construction and location of limited numbers of new, small facilities or structures; installation of small new equipment and facilities in small structures; and the conversion of existing small structures from one use to another where only minor modifications are made in the exterior of the structure.
